Step 2: Take Advantage of Employer Contributions

Taking advantage of your employer’s retirement contributions makes it easier for you to become a millionaire by reducing the amount of money you need to save on your own. Many of the country’s largest companies match 50 cents for every $1 contributed by an employee into a retirement account. While these contributions are typically capped at 6% of your salary, these benefits can add up to $200 a month to your retirement accounts.

For instance, perhaps you make $50,000 a year and contribute $450 to your retirement accounts each month. Without employer contributions, you’ll have $1 million in around 40 years. If your employer matches your contributions for up to 6% of your salary, you’ll gain an additional $250 a month. That extra cash will allow you to become a millionaire in 34 years instead of 40.

Step 4: Save a Significant Portion of Your Earnings

You need to save a large portion of your income to accumulate a significant amount of wealth in a short period. Trim down your budget and live well below your means. Don’t take on extra debt, and don’t worry about the luxury items other people are buying.

Build a strict savings plan so you avoid wasting money on unnecessary items. Many people start by saving 10% of their income and then increase it to 20%. You’ll quickly find that you are comfortable living on a smaller portion of your income if you diligently track your expenses.

For example, assume you and your partner make a combined income of $100,000 per year, leaving you with about $80,000 after paying taxes. You’ll put $25,000 into savings each year if you save 25% of your income. The remaining $55,000 is enough to live on in many U.S. states if you reduce your housing expenses and eliminate debt.

Step 6: Eliminate Debt

Debt is one of the biggest deterrents to becoming a millionaire because it reduces the amount of money you can save from your paycheck. The biggest obstacle to building wealth for most young people is student loan debt. The average student graduates with more than $35,000 in loans, and those with advanced degrees can leave school with much more debt than that.

Focus on paying down your student loans and eliminating other consumer debt such as credit cards, personal loans and auto loans. You may need to prioritize eliminating debt over other financial strategies if you have more than $10,000 in credit card debt. Eliminating debt will increase the time it takes to become a millionaire, but it’s a crucial part of your future financial success.

Step 7: Choose Smart Investments

You may think that most individuals become millionaires by making technical, complicated investments. However, a simple investment strategy is often the most effective. Most self-made millionaires take risks with their careers but have conservative investment portfolios.

Every investment portfolio should contain stocks. Investing in simple, affordable index funds is the best strategy for most people. Resist the temptation to invest in trendy financial products such as cryptocurrency. These investments are heavily influenced by market factors and can result in drastic losses.

Another option if you want to try something other than index funds is real estate investment trusts. These funds invest in commercial real estate properties and large residential apartment buildings. Historically, REIT funds provide high returns for investors. Adding a REIT to an otherwise index-heavy portfolio adds the diversification you need to start making financial gains.

How long does it take to go from 100k to $1 million? ›

1: Simply let compounding work its magic. Over the long haul, the stock market has provided average annual total returns somewhere in the neighborhood of 10%. If the future ends up like the past, $100,000 would grow into $1 million in just over 24 years from compounding alone.

How quickly can I become a millionaire? ›

The time it takes to become a millionaire depends on how much you save and the return you get on your money. If you invest $1,000 per month and get an 8% annual return, you'll be a millionaire in 25.5 years. The key to being a millionaire is to start investing right away and to be consistent about it.
